Extend a large drive in Windows -- Failed

Hello

I have just extended a 1.9TB drive to 2.4TB for a windows 2012 VM.

Because the drive is over 2TB. I shut down the server, go to web vsphere client and extended the drive. It was all good.

Power the VM back on, go to computer management. go to disk device. reload the display. windows broke the extension into two small pieces. One is 150GB and the other 320GB.

Since the 150GB was right next to my original 1.9TB potion, I extend the one piece. However, when I try to extend the 320GB, I no longer has the extension option available for me. The extension option is grey out.

Will migrating the whole VM from one storage to another storage will fix my problem. It is a 3TB VM.

The virtual disk has most likely been configured with an MBR partition table, which is limited to 2TB.

What you need to do is to convert the partition table from MBR to GPT in order to use the new disk space.

Please be careful with the tool you are going to use for the conversion, and make sure that you have a current backup.

It is also advisable that you take a snapshot prior to do the conversion, so that you can revert to the current state in case something doesn't work as expected.
